A Course in Mathematical Biology: Quantitative Modeling with Mathematical & Computational Methods, G. de Vries, T. Hillen, M. Lewis, J. Mueller, and B. Schoenfisch (authors). SIAM, Philladelphia, 2006.

This textbook is geared to higher-level undergraduate students. It offers an introduction to the many aspects of mathematical modeling, including:

  • model development using difference equations, differential equations, partial differential equations, stochastic models and cellular automata
  • model analysis, including stability, bifurcations, asymptotics
  • computation in form of a self-guided Maple tutorial (note: this tutorial can be adapted to other software packages such as Mathematica or Matlab)
  • parameter estimation, including likelihood methods and Akaike Information Criterion
  • problem solving, based upon a large number of biologically relevant exercise problems through out the text
  • project work from a selection of 25 open-ended research problems from epidemiology, population dynamics, and physiology
The material for this text has been developed and tested in undergraduate summer schools between 1995 and 2005 at the University of Tuebingen and the University of Alberta. For more information check the web pages:
